U.S. Successfully Conducts First Missile Interception Test in Guam

 


1. Overview

On December 10, 2024, the U.S. Department of Defense announced the successful interception of a medium-range ballistic missile (IRBM) near Guam, a strategic Pacific outpost.

  • The test aimed to enhance missile defense systems and safeguard Guam and allied nations.
  • By intercepting an airborne IRBM target, the U.S. demonstrated significant advancements in defense technology.

2. Key Features and Achievements

2-1. Collaboration with MDA

  • Conducted jointly by the Missile Defense Agency (MDA) and the Department of Defense, this test marked the first ballistic missile interception conducted in Guam.
  • It underscored the operational capability of U.S. defense systems in the Pacific region.

2-2. Use of SM-6 Dual II

  • The advanced SM-6 Dual II missile was employed for this test.
  • The SM-6 is designed to detect, track, and intercept medium-range ballistic missiles during their terminal descent phase.

2-3. Strengthening Multi-Layered Defense

  • The test reinforced the U.S.’s multi-layered defense systems and bolstered its ability to protect Guam and Pacific allies.
